Homemade Fudgesicles

Description

These Homemade Fudgesicles are rich, creamy, and chocolatey—made with simple ingredients like milk, cocoa, and brown sugar for the perfect frozen treat that’s healthier and more delicious than store-bought!


Ingredients

  • 3 cups low-fat or 2% milk

  • 1/2 cup brown sugar

  • 1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der

  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ch


Instructions

  • Combine dry ingredients: In a medium saucepan (off heat), whisk together brown sugar, cocoa powder, and cornstarch.

  • Add milk: Slowly whisk in ½ cup of milk until smooth and lump-free.

  • Cook the mixture: Turn the heat to medium and gradually whisk in the remaining milk. Cook, stirring constantly, for 7–10 minutes until the mixture thickens like pudding.

  • Cool: Remove from heat and continue stirring for a minute to prevent lumps. Let cool slightly.

  • Fill molds: Pour the mixture into a spouted measuring cup and fill popsicle molds. Insert sticks or lids.

  • Freeze: Freeze for at least 6 hours or overnight until solid.

  • Unmold: Run warm water over the base of the molds for 10–20 seconds to release fudgesicles easily.

Notes

  • For a creamier texture, use whole milk or add ¼ cup heavy cream.

  • Add a pinch of salt or splash of vanilla extract for flavor depth.

  • Can be stored in the freezer for up to 2 weeks.
